This easy and quick guacamole recipe is one you’ll love since it will take you like 5 minutes to make. It is super simple and a great option when you want to prepare a sauce and don’t have so much time and ingredients around your kitchen.
Slice the avocado in half, remove the pit, and scoop into a bowl.
Using a fork, mash the avocado until you reach the desired consistency (I love smooth, but others might prefer it chunky and with little pieces).
Add the remaining ingredients and stir well until combined. Taste it in case you need to adjust the flavor or seasonings.
Serve with chips, carrots, celeries stalks, etc., and enjoy!
Notes
This sauce is best made and eaten right away. You can keep it for one more day in an air-tight container in the fridge.You can make it spicier by adding jalapeno peppers or garlic gloves.
